Context: Ardenfell line margins slipped three points over two quarters. Drivers: input steel costs, aggressive discounting at the Westmoor branch, and a stale price book. Proposal: uplift list prices four percent, tighten discount authority to regional level, sunset the two lowest-margin SKUs. Risk: volume loss at Halverton accounts, estimated under two percent. Decision requested at Thursday's review. Modelling assumptions are in the appendix pack. The commercial reasoning leadership wants kept close is noted directly below.

board note of tajop-yajof: The finance team signed off on a budget of $77.6 million for Project Pramir.

## Releases — ScanBridge Integration

Support team notes. Releases ship monthly from the Ferndale build server. Each build bundles the scanner firmware shim and the POS adapter for Tillstone terminals. Verify the release by checking the printed checksum against the manifest in the release notes; mismatches mean a corrupted download, not a compatibility issue. Do not hand customers unsigned builds under any circumstances. Every distributable archive must be verified against the current release key, which is shown below.

release key, bajof-tadug: bky4_GCYF

Night-shift staff: Floor 4 of the Tellhaven Building opens this week. After 21:00, access is via the rear stairwell only; the lifts are locked out overnight during the settling period. Complete a walk-through of the new floor once per shift and log it. The stairwell keypad accepts the code below.

badge for yahop-fawep: bdg-XBKXI-68071

Environments: Tallowpay retry service. Idempotency keys are minted client-side, scoped per environment. Sandbox keys expire after 24h; prod keys after 7d. Cross-environment replay is rejected at the gateway. Keys are hashed before storage — plaintext never persists. Retries with a mutated payload but matching key return 409. Known gap: the legacy batch endpoint skips key validation; fix tracked for next quarter. Review focus should be the dedupe window and hash salt rotation. Environment configuration values follow below.

deployment values, kawip-kafog:
belath:
  pin: 3709
  tenant: ulaox
  seal: seal_25075386
  metrics_host: metrics.belath.halixhq.test
  standby_team: gormir
  escalation: wenys-fenwyn
  nonce: 26e5f7